Here are some tips for those looking for cheap car insurance to help reduce the cost of car insurance without compromising other things.7 Cheap Car Insurance Tips1.Look at your deductible amount. This is the amount that you pay first out of any claim. The cost of your policy is directly related to this amount. Many people, particularly those who have had their insurance policy for a long time, have never considered whether they ought to vary their deductible. If you have a good driving record and are prepared to increase the risk of paying a larger amount in the event of a (hopefully unlikely) claim you can save money by increasing your deductible.2.Have a look at the type of car you drive.
Certain types of cars attract higher car insurance rates. Cars such as sports cars and also certain makes and models that are prime theft candidates cost more to insure. If you are buying a car then find out which makes and models these are before you buy.3.Drive carefully. Although it sounds a little trite to say it, your car insurance cost is a factor of your risk profile. You won't get cheap car insurance if you have had 3 speeding fines and 2 accidents in the last year.
These things are all taken into account and you should take care with how you drive. It all adds up onto your bill. There are big safe driver discounts available.4.Considering installing safety and anti theft devices in your car. Again these affect your risk profile. If you have a car that is safer and less at risk of theft it should be cheaper to insure.
And if you have a car with certain safety devices now check that your insurance company is aware of these, if not tell them.5.Look at your policy when it comes to renewal time, don't just pay. There are some things that you can vary in your policy that will affect the cost. Often there are some things there which duplicate other insurance that you may have that can be eliminated. Be critical, look carefully and ask questions about all these before you renew your policy.6.Have a look at who your other insurers are. Many insurers offer a discount for multiple policies.
If you insure your house with a certain company then ring them up and find out if they do car insurance. Get a quote from them. Find out what discounts they offer.7.Find a good online discount car insurance broker before renewing. The internet is a fabulous resource. Use it.
There are all sorts of discount insurance brokers online where you can get fast quotes from a wide range of companies. Don't just settle for the same company you always use. As oil prices spike and then plunge between $40-50 a barrel, and gasoline prices in the United States continue to hover near the $2 a gallon mark, consumers are taking a serious look at alternatives that range from buying gasoline-electric hybrid cars at a production-straining pace to relocating closer to urban centers.
One of those options that may someday soon become available in North America is the MDI "Air Car", a six passenger, multi-use commuter vehicle being developed in France that runs entirely on compressed air (www.theaircar.com). Designed for use as a family car, mini-delivery van and taxi, the Air Car has an estimated range of 200-300 km (124-186 miles) on a charge of compressed air. It has a top speed of 110k/hr (68 mph) and takes approximately 4 hours for the compressed air tank to be recharged. Financing a New or Used Car
If you decide to finance your new or used car, be aware that the financing obtained by the dealer, even if the dealer contacts lenders on your behalf, may not be the best deal you can get. Contact lenders directly. Compare the financing they offer you with the financing the dealer offers you. Because offers vary, shop around for the best deal, comparing the annual percentage rate (APR) and the length of the loan. When negotiating to finance a car, be wary of focusing only on the monthly payment.
The total amount you will pay depends on the price of the car you negotiate, the APR, and the length of the loan. Sometimes, dealers offer very low financing rates for specific cars or models, but may not be willing to negotiate on the price of these cars. To qualify for the special rates, you may be required to make a large down payment.
